Position Overview

The Senior Director of the Office of Secure Research leads and manages the Office of Secure Research and has oversight of the university’s compliance with export control and national security-related regulations and obligations, including compliance with the International Traffic Arms Regulations (ITAR), Export Administration Regulations (EAR), sanctions administered by the Office of Foreign Assets Control (OFAC), and oversees the university’s National Industry Security Program.  Provides oversight and leadership in monitoring the complex external regulatory environment in these areas of regulated research, and develops, implements and monitors institutional response plans. 

The Senior Director oversees the Office’s interactions with the Office of Sponsored Programs, Office of Research Compliance, Office of Academic Affairs, Office of Legal Affairs and other stakeholders across the university to ensure compliance with federal and state requirements, prevent and mitigate improper foreign influence and contribute to developing a strategic vision for research security.

The Senior Director leads a team that develops, implements and assesses strategic and action plans to position the university to perform controlled and classified research in support of the university’s research goals. This role develops plans to increase the corresponding security infrastructure.

The Senior Director will engage nationally to stay current with pending and proposed regulations, policies and guidance documents that may affect the university’s research activities and to develop and implement best practices of academic secure research. This role participates in and works to coordinate communication with appropriate federal regulatory and law enforcement agencies to strengthen the relationship between Ohio State and the agencies, and to facilitate interactions between the agencies and university leadership and faculty members. This role oversees educational offerings regarding fundamental research objectives of the University, foreign influence, and related matters. Additionally, the Senior Director directs the risk assessment process related to international research engagements, export controls, and related national security concerns. This position reports to the Associate Vice President for Research Integrity and Investigations, with functional reporting to the Vice President for Research and the Chief Compliance Officer.

This position will lead the strategic planning for activities related to the development, implementation and maintenance of policies and procedures to ensure compliance with U.S. regulations and University policies as they relate to secure research, export control and sanctions regulations.
